Time evolution of the number of mobile phone users per hour during an average weekday (a) Total number of unique mobile phone users per hour (shown here for the eight biggest Spanish cities). (b) Rescaled numbers of unique users per hour for 31 cities. Each value Ui(t) is equal to the number of phone users in city i at time t, Ni(t), divided by the total number of phone users in i during the entire day: . The good collapse suggests the existence of an urban rhythm common to all cities. This figure was created with R and LibreOffice Draw.
